S&P Global Inc. is a provider of credit ratings, benchmarks, analytics and workflow solutions in the global capital, commodity and automotive markets. Its segments include S&P Global Market Intelligence (Market Intelligence), S&P Global Ratings (Ratings), S&P Global Commodity Insights (Commodity Insights), S&P Global Mobility (Mobility) and S&P Dow Jones Indices (Indices). Its Market Intelligence business lines include desktop, data and advisory solutions, enterprise solutions and credit risk solutions. Its Ratings segment provides credit ratings, research, and analytics, offering investors and other market participants information, ratings and benchmarks. Its Commodity Insights provide information and benchmark prices for the commodity and energy markets. Its Mobility segment offers solutions serving the full automotive value chain. Its Indices segment is a global index provider maintaining a variety of valuation and index benchmarks for investment advisors and wealth managers.
